Fuel Pump
REMOVAL & INSTALLATION
Fig. 1: Exploded view of the fuel pump assembly
Before servicing the vehicle, refer to the precautions in the beginning of this section.
Relieve the fuel system pressure.
Disconnect the negative battery cable.
On the 2000-01 Legacy, perform the following:
Raise and safely support the vehicle.
Remove the front side fuel tank cover.
Drain the fuel tank into a suitable container.
Tighten the drain plug to 14-24 ft. lbs. (19-33 Nm).
Install the front side fuel tank cover Tighten the retainers to 9.4-16.6 ft. lbs. (13-23 Nm).
Remove or disconnect the following:
Rear seat bottom, to reach the fuel pump access cover, if not already done
On Legacy models, fold the seat back, then roll the floor mat back.
Fuel pump cover mounting bolts and the cover
Electrical harness from the pump assembly
NOTE: Label the fuel lines before disconnecting them from the pump.
Fuel lines from the fuel pump
8 fuel pump mounting nuts
Fuel pump assembly from the tank
To install:
Install or connect the following:
New gasket
Fuel pump assembly into the fuel tank and secure with the mounting nuts. Tighten the nuts to 24-48 inch lbs. (3-6 Nm).
Electrical harness to the fuel pump assembly
Fuel lines to the pump assembly, then tighten the clamps and fittings
Fuel pump service cover and cover mounting bolts
Rear seat bottom
Negative battery cable
Start the engine and check for leaks.
